Businessman’s mansion searched

LAOAG CITY, July 27– Police searched a businessman’s palatial home located at the western part of the city and found assorted firearms and ammunition, a PNP report said.

Armed with a search warrant (SW) issued by the court, the police operatives knocked at the mansion door early morning and surprised the businessman. who later yielded the assorted firearms and ammunition.

The owner told the lawmen that the firearms and ammo are all licensed.

However, the raiding team said they seized the guns and ammo for some alleged violations as well as for verification of documents and ballistic check.

When interviewed later by reporters, Supt Dominic Guerrero, city police chief, said the subject of the SW was not included in their watchlist for an illegal drug.

Shortly after the search, the businessman spoke in a broadcast interview saying that some detractors were suspecting him as a drug lord in which he denied any involvement in illegal activities.

He explained he had a big loan in the bank and knew how to roll it to put up his business such as hotels, gasoline stations and engaged in buy-and-sell of second-hand cars. (tri-media report)
